co. PCH Doesn't Email or Call Its Big Winners. If you receive an email, a telephone call, or a bulk mail letter saying that you've won a big prize from PCH, it's a scam. Nov 8, 2023. Crooks combine crypto scams with old-fashioned romance scams, posing as internet love interests so they can cajole their targets into downloading an app and investing in fake crypto accounts. They post ads and offers on various platforms like Facebook Marketplace, OfferUp, or even eBay, usually on otherwise expensive products like cameras, laptops, cell phones – for very low prices. The victim may receive a check for part of the winnings and once the check is deposited and money is sent, the check bounces. The more money the victim gives the scammer, the longer the scam will continue. 5. Prize scams try to trick people into sharing payment information like credit card details claiming it’s to be used for the shipping of a prize (often a phone). One report from the Better Business Bureau noted that this type of scam resulted in losses of $117-million in Canada and the United States in 2017 [i]. How the scam works: Scammers send mass-emails, request recipients to participate in a survey – such as the Flash Rewards scam – and promise a gift card in return. Remember, the real PCH never notifies major prize winners via phone, standard mail, email, or social media, and we never ask winners to pay to claim their prize. We’ve said it before, and we’ll say it again: Don’t reply to — or click on — a link for a random text message you see on your phone saying that you’ve won a prize, gift card or an expensive electronic like an iPad.
